Milano is a creative masonry portfolio showcase WordPress theme for agencies, graphic designers, freelancers, photographers, corporate businesses, illustrators and online shops.

Introducing Milano, multi-use responsive WordPress theme. Milano is an extremely powerful, while elegant solution for you website portfolio, personal website, online shop or any other creative business. We’ve packed Milano with features to make sure you never run out of ways to customize your new minimal style website to your needs. Choose from 10 different complete ready to use demos, all 10 demos are also included with an optional dark monochrome theme style (making a total of over 20 demos!). Easily import the demo data to have your site up and running in no time. The awesome bordered style look that Milano offers will set your website apart from the crowd.

Now with the amazing Revolution Slider plugin you can easily setup your new minimal website for your restaurant, gym, fashion website, blog, product showcase and more.
